Basic Concepts of a Fan Hub

A fan hub is a central component in a vehicle’s engine cooling system. It connects the cooling fan to the engine, enabling the fan to rotate and draw air through the radiator, thereby dissipating heat generated by the engine. The fan hub works in conjunction with the thermostat, radiator, and cooling fan to maintain a balanced temperature within the engine compartment 4.

Role of Part 4023039 Fan Hub in Engine Systems

The 4023039 Fan Hub is an integral component in the operation of engine systems, specifically in the coordination between the drive and fan components. In the engine system, the drive component is responsible for transferring power from the engine to various parts, including the fan. The fan, in turn, is tasked with dissipating heat by drawing air through the radiator or cooling system.

The Fan Hub acts as the central point where the drive and fan components interface. It ensures that the rotational force from the drive is effectively transmitted to the fan, allowing it to spin at the required speed for optimal cooling.

This component also plays a role in maintaining the balance and alignment between the drive and fan, which is essential for the smooth operation of the engine system. Furthermore, the Fan Hub is designed to accommodate any thermal expansion that may occur, ensuring that the fan operates efficiently even under varying temperature conditions 4.
